Voting is now open for the spring Middle Atlantic Conference All-Century teams. Fans are able to vote once from each computer or mobile device, and ballots are open until May 24.
As a part of the MAC 100 celebration, the Middle Atlantic Conference will name Century Teams in each sport, from each era of the MAC history.

Eras of MAC History
The history of the conference is broken into three distinct time periods:
(I) 1912 to 1972-73 -- the formation of the conference until 10 larger schools broke off to form the East Coast Conference. Before the split, conference play was split between "University" and "College" divisions.
(II) 1973-74 to 1992-93 -- the conference was generally split into four sub-conferences (Northwest, Northeast, Southwest, and Southeast) until a group of schools left in 1992-93 to form the Centennial Conference
(III) 1993-94 to Today -- the modern time period of the conference, operating in an umbrella format under the Freedom, Commonwealth, and Middle Atlantic Conferences.
Each sport has been divided with these time periods and, where large sport sponsorship allows, more sub-groups. A standard team size will be elected from each era.
